Low Fat Dagwood Sandwich

Savor the ultimate deli-inspired creation with this Low Fat Dagwood Sandwich, a lighter twist on the classic stack. Perfect for lunch or a quick dinner, this sandwich boasts layers of tender turkey breast, savory roast beef, and low-fat cheddar cheese tucked between toasty whole wheat bread. Crisp lettuce, juicy tomato, refreshing cucumber, tangy pickles, and a hint of red onion add fresh bite and balance, while a zesty spread of low-fat mayonnaise and mustard ties it all together. Ready in just 15 minutes and packed with bold flavors and wholesome ingredients, this healthy Dagwood sandwich is a satisfying, low-fat option that doesn’t skimp on indulgence. Prep Time:15 mins
Cook Time:0 mins
Total Time:15 mins
Servings: 2

Ingredients

  • 4 slices whole wheat bread
  • 2 tablespoons low-fat mayonnaise
  • 1 tablespoon mustard
  • 4 slices turkey breast
  • 2 slices low-fat cheddar cheese
  • 4 lettuce leaves
  • 1 medium, sliced tomato
  • 1 small, sliced cucumber
  • 1 small, thinly sliced red onion
  • 4 slices pickles
  • 4 slices roast beef

Directions

Step 1

Start by toasting the whole wheat bread slices until golden brown to give your sandwich a nice, crispy texture.

Step 2

In a small bowl, mix the low-fat mayonnaise and mustard to create a tangy spread.

Step 3

Lay out two slices of the toasted bread and spread a generous layer of the mayonnaise mixture on each.

Step 4

Place two slices of turkey breast on one of the bread slices, followed by a slice of low-fat cheddar cheese.

Step 5

Top the cheese with a couple of lettuce leaves, a few slices of tomato, cucumber, and some thin slices of red onion for a fresh crunch.

Step 6

Add two slices of pickles for an extra burst of flavor.

Step 7

Next, layer the slices of roast beef over the vegetables.

Step 8

Take the other two slices of bread, spread more of the mayonnaise-mustard mixture on them, and place these slices on top of the layered ingredients.

Step 9

For the other sandwich, repeat the layering process with the remaining ingredients.

Step 10

Once the sandwiches are assembled, press them gently to ensure they hold together well, and cut each sandwich in half diagonally.

Step 11

Serve the Low Fat Dagwood Sandwich immediately for a fresh and filling meal.
